VCs and PEs are world-class at capital — and often completely underwater when it comes to marketing. They did not get into finance to think about Instagram strategies, SEO audits, or hiring a content lead. Their brain is wired for deals, diligence, returns, and relationships.

Marketing is not their language. And they know it. That gap shows up as agency churn, half-built in-house teams, and spend nobody can defend at the partnership meeting.

The agency problem

Agencies brief, deliver, and hand off. Institutional work needs continuity — someone who owns the function day to day, not a campaign calendar that resets every quarter.

When the brief shifts post-acquisition or post-funding, an external team that was never inside the room loses the thread. Speed dies in the handoff.

The hire problem

Building in-house means hiring cycles, HR overhead, junior notice periods, and org-chart complexity — right when the firm needs to move.

A single senior hire rarely covers brand, content, digital, PR, paid, and GTM. The function stays incomplete, or the org chart balloons.
